During the May 15, 2025, Brandon Planning & Zoning Commission meeting, a significant proposal was discussed regarding the development of townhome lots in the River Park area. The meeting featured a presentation by Jordan Heffner from Van Buskirk, who outlined plans to subdivide a commercial lot along Holly Boulevard into four residential tracks, each designed to accommodate townhomes.

The proposed replat aims to transform part of the general business-zoned lot into residential space, aligning with the community's growing need for housing options. Heffner emphasized that the new lots would be similar in size to existing residential zones, specifically R-2, which typically allows for medium-density housing. This development is expected to enhance the neighborhood by providing additional housing opportunities while maintaining the area's character.

Commission members engaged in discussions about the location and layout of the proposed lots, seeking clarity on their relation to existing infrastructure and previous planning approvals. While some details about the original preliminary plan were not readily available, the commission expressed interest in ensuring that the new development aligns with the community's overall planning goals.
